Brick House Painting in Greeley, CO
Brick house painting services involve applying fresh coats of paint or protective finishes to brick exteriors and surfaces. These projects can include repainting brick facades, chimneys, retaining walls, or accent features, helping to enhance curb appeal and protect the masonry from weather-related wear. Property owners typically seek this service to update the appearance of their home, address existing paint deterioration, or improve the overall durability of brick surfaces against the elements.
Before requesting brick house painting, property owners should consider the condition of the brick and mortar, as well as any previous coatings or treatments. It’s important to understand the type of paint suitable for brick surfaces and whether any surface preparation, such as cleaning or repair, is necessary. Clarifying the desired color, finish, and any specific aesthetic goals can help ensure the results meet expectations. Proper planning and understanding of these factors can contribute to a successful and long-lasting paint job.
